Connect for Good is a chance to take your volunteering and community engagement up a notch. Did you know that today in King County, 14,000 young people ages 16-24 that dropped out have no viable job prospects? Why you ask? Connect for Good is a chance for you to learn from experts about this issue make an impact. 

The Emerging Leaders 365 Helping Students Graduate Team is an ad hoc group that will be comprised of 30 young professionals from United Way’s Emerging Leaders 365 Program. Volunteers will learn about United Way’s Reconnecting Youth work, Reconnecting Youth policy and legislation goals, advocacy best practices and the chance to meet with your state legislator.

 
The commitment: Sessions will be held on Jan 22 and Jan 29. During these two sessions you’ll learn in-depth information about the issue of education in King County, how to engage your networks to support students in completing high school and gain a stable career path. Then on Feb 5, you’ll have the chance to meet with your district representatives to share why you care about United Way’s Reconnecting Youth efforts.
